Estruturas de Controle em Linguagem C
8. Escopo de Variáveis
O escopo de uma variável determina onde ela pode ser acessada. Em C, o escopo pode ser global ou local
Listagem 11 - Exemplo de escopo local: Neste exemplo, a variável x é local à função, e não pode ser acessada fora dela.
- #include <stdio.h>
- void saudacao() {
- int x = 10; // Variável local
- printf("x dentro da função = %d\n", x);
- }
- int main() {
- funcao();
- // printf("x fora da função = %d\n", x); // Isso causará um erro
- return 0;
- }
Conclusão
Compreender o controle de fluxo e as funções é fundamental para escrever programas eficientes e organizados em C.
Esses conceitos permitem que você controle a execução do seu código e reutilize blocos de código de maneira eficaz.